The Jacksonville Jaguars will travel to Nashville, Tennessee, on Sunday afternoon in Week 14 of the NFL regular season. In Nashville, they will take on the Tennessee Titans at Nissan Stadium. The Titans are 3-9 overall this season and just 1-4 against teams in their home stadium. Their only home win came against the New England Patriots, 20-17, in overtime at the beginning of November. Another one of their three wins came two weeks ago against the Houston Texans on the road by seven points, 32-27.

In their last five games, they have also lost to the Washington Commanders and Los Angeles Chargers on the road and the Minnesota Vikings at home. Will Levis leads this offense under center. He has 1,659 yards and 12 touchdowns with nine interceptions this season. Former Jaguar Calvin Ridley leads the receiving corps with 43 receptions for 679 yards and three touchdowns.

The Jaguars have had a season worse than Tennessee, with just a 2-10 record heading into this week and a winless record on the road at 0-6. Their only two wins this season came in a three-game stretch, beating the Indianapolis Colts and Patriots with a loss to the Chicago Bears in the middle of the wins. They have lost five straight games since that win with a bye week in the middle.

Most recently, they lost by three points to the Texans. In the win, Trevor Lawrence was the victim of a late him on the Houston defense that led to a concussion and a trip to injured reserve. The former Patriot Mac Jones will lead the team today. Rookie receiver Brian Thomas Jr leads the team with 765 receiving yards on 46 receptions with six scores.
